Baptism and Godparent Requirements

Parents of children who are six years of age or younger and who are in need of baptism must be registered, active parishioners of St. Peter Church.

Godparents take on serious obligations when they sponsor a person for baptism and they should be virtuous and faithful Catholics. Godparents must be fully initiated, practicing Catholics; if married, godparents must be married in the Church. Baptisms may be scheduled only after the parents and godparents have completed the requisite classes and after the parish office receives copies of the godparents' sacramental certificates for matrimony (if the godparents are married to each other) and a letter from the parish at which the godparents belong stating that the godparents are in good standing with the Catholic Church and are eligible to be sponsors.

Parents and sponsors must attend two baptismal classes before the baptism. Please call the pastor to schedule the classes. Baptisms in English are usually offered every fourth Saturday of the month.

Marriage

Parishioners who are registered for a minimum of six months are eligible to begin marriage preparation at St. Peter Church. In addition, the Archdiocese requires at least six months of preparation prior to your wedding date.

To begin marriage preparation, contact Fr. Cook for instructions in English or contact Fr. de Anda for instructions in Spanish.

Adult Catechesis, R.C.I.A.

Those over the age of seven who desire to become Catholic and/or receive the sacraments of Baptism, Confirmation or Communion should contact Fr. Cook for instruction in English or Fr. de Anda for classes in Spanish. All are welcome to attend.
